Jared has been a professional musician since 2002, and has had a highlight filled career in those 19 years. He has performed all over the world (4 continents and counting), and has worked with famous and Grammy winning artists such as; Abigail Washburn, Tony Trischka, Steve Martin, David Grisman, Stephane Wrembel, Steve Earle & Darol Anger to name a few. He is currently a highly sought after musician in the NYC scene, due to his multi instrumentality (Upright Bass, Electric Bass, 4-String Plectrum Banjo, 5-String Clawhammer Banjo, Tuba), as well as his ability to play many different styles of music (Jazz, Bluegrass, Country, Swing, Rockabilly, Rock, Old-Time-Appalachian).
Jared has been teaching private lessons since 2000 and is currently available to teach lessons online or from his Brooklyn music studio.
Jared received his training at the Berklee College of Music where he studied from 2000-2003 before moving to NYC to launch his professional career.
